Understanding Commercial Vehicle Insurance Needs
Understanding your commercial vehicle insurance needs is paramount for any small business owner. Commercial vehicle insurance isn’t a one-size-fits-all proposition; it’s about tailoring coverage to fit your unique operations. Whether you’re managing a fleet of trucks or just a single company car, potential risks are ever-present on the road. A comprehensive policy should protect against accidents, which can cause significant damage to both vehicles and property, as well as liability claims resulting from injuries sustained in these incidents.
When considering options like fleet insurance for small businesses or commercial auto liability coverage, assess your business’s specific requirements. This includes factors such as vehicle types, driving distances, and the nature of the goods or services transported. For instance, a delivery company will need different levels of truck insurance for businesses compared to a consulting firm using corporate vehicle protection mainly for commuting employees. – Types of business auto insurance coverage explained
Small businesses looking to protect their valuable assets and employees on the road need to understand the various types of business auto insurance coverage available. A comprehensive policy typically includes several key components, such as Commercial Vehicle Insurance and Fleet Insurance for Small Business. These ensure that your vehicles are protected against accidents and damages, while also providing liability coverage in case of legal issues arising from incidents involving your company’s cars.
One essential component is Commercial Car Insurance Policy, which can be tailored to meet the specific needs of your business, whether you operate a single truck or a fleet of vehicles. Truck Insurance for Businesses often includes specialized coverages for cargo, non-ownership, and more, ensuring comprehensive protection during transit. Additionally, Small Business Vehicle Insurance should consider options like collision coverage, comprehensive coverage, and personal injury protection to safeguard against unforeseen events on the road, thus safeguarding your company’s future by mitigating potential financial risks.
